After the success of the albums of Light Peace Love and As the Music Plays, music stores are expected to be jammed up on February 23 with the much awaited release of their third album We Stand Alone Together. Featured in this album is Bamboo’s recent single Tatsulok which is an original of the group Buklod who’s known for their lyrics that’s relevant to the society that we live in.
The release of their single is timely since the elections are approaching soon and we are all aware that during these times, political violence is prevalent.
Check out the unofficial music videos uploaded in YouTube. The flash animation uploaded there has a simple concept yet it was able to show the message of the song in a bloody way.
